区块链技术是一种分布式数据库技术,其核心特点包括去中心化、不可篡改、透明性和安全性。它最初是作为比特币的底层技术而闻名的,但现在已经被广泛应用于其他领域,如供应链管理、身份验证、版权保护等。
区块链的工作原理基于加密算法,每个区块都包含了前一个区块的哈希值,形成了一个链条。一旦数据被添加到区块链上,就几乎不可能被修改或删除,因为这将需要改变所有后续区块的内容,这在计算上是不切实际的。
真正的区块链通常指的是公共区块链,任何人都可以参与其中,如比特币和以太坊。此外,还有私有区块链和联盟区块链,它们分别由单个组织或多个组织共同管理,适用于特定的业务场景。
区块链技术的真正价值在于它能够提供一种去中心化的信任机制,使得在没有第三方中介的情况下,参与者可以安全地进行交易和合作。
区块链技术作为一种革命性的分布式账本技术,正在逐步改变着全球的金融、供应链、物联网等多个领域。本文将深入探讨区块链技术的原理、应用以及未来发展趋势。
区块链技术起源于比特币的底层技术,它通过去中心化的方式,将数据分散存储在多个节点上,形成一个不可篡改的分布式账本。每个区块包含一定数量的交易信息,并通过加密算法与前一个区块链接,形成一个不断增长的数据链。
区块链技术的核心特点包括去中心化、不可篡改、透明性和安全性。去中心化意味着没有中心化的管理机构,每个节点都参与维护整个网络的安全和稳定。不可篡改性保证了数据的真实性和可靠性,一旦数据被记录在区块链上,就难以被篡改或删除。透明性使得所有交易信息对网络中的所有节点公开,提高了交易的透明度。安全性则通过加密算法和共识机制来保障,防止恶意攻击和数据泄露。
1. 金融领域:区块链技术可以应用于数字货币、跨境支付、供应链金融等领域,实现快速、低成本、安全的支付和转账。
2. 供应链管理:区块链技术可以用于追踪商品从生产到消费的全过程,提高供应链的透明度和效率。
3. 物联网:区块链技术可以用于设备身份验证和数据交换,确保物联网设备的安全通信和数据完整性。
4. 身份验证:区块链技术可以用于构建去中心化的身份验证系统,提高个人隐私保护和数据安全。
5. 智能合约:区块链技术可以用于实现智能合约,自动执行合同条款,降低交易成本和风险。
随着区块链技术的不断发展,未来将呈现以下发展趋势:
1. 多链互操作性:未来区块链技术将实现不同区块链之间的互操作性,打破信息孤岛,提高整个区块链生态系统的效率。
2. 扩展性解决方案:随着区块链应用场景的不断拓展,如何提高区块链的扩展性将成为重要研究方向。
3. 隐私保护技术:在保障数据安全的前提下,如何实现用户隐私保护将成为区块链技术发展的重要方向。
4. 与人工智能的结合:区块链技术与人工智能的结合将推动更多创新应用的出现,如智能合约、智能合约审计等。
5. 政策和法规的发展:随着区块链技术的普及,各国政府和监管机构将逐步完善相关政策和法规,以促进区块链技术的健康发展。
尽管区块链技术具有巨大的发展潜力,但仍面临以下挑战:
1. 技术复杂性:区块链技术涉及多个领域,如密码学、分布式系统等,技术复杂性较高。
2. 能耗问题:区块链的共识机制如工作量证明(PoW)等,需要大量计算资源,导致能源消耗较大。
3. 监管合规:区块链技术涉及多个领域,如何确保其合规性是一个重要问题。
4. 用户采纳:区块链技术的普及需要用户广泛接受,提高用户采纳率是推动区块链技术发展的重要环节。
区块链技术作为一种革命性的技术,正在逐步改变着全球的数字经济。随着技术的不断发展和应用场景的不断拓展,区块链技术有望在未来发挥更大的作用。然而,区块链技术仍面临诸多挑战,需要各方共同努力,推动区块链技术的健康发展。